CUTTING SAFETY
Use only for trimming, mowing, and
S
sweeping. Do not use for edging, pruning,
or hedge trimming.
Inspect the area before each use. Remove
S
objects (rocks, broken glass, nails, wire,
etc.) which can be thrown by or become
entangled in line. Hard objects can damage
trimmer head and be thrown causing
serious injury.
Keep firm footing and balance. Do not
S
overreach.
Keep all parts of your body away from
S
spinning line and muffler. Keep engine
below waist level. A hot muffler can cause
serious burns.
Cutting with the line on left side of the shield
S
will throw debris away from the operator.

TRANSPORTING AND
STORAGE
Allow the engine to cool; secure unit before
S
storing or transporting in vehicle.
Empty the fuel tank before storing or
S
transporting the unit. Use up fuel left in the
carburetor by starting the engine and letting
it run until it stops.
Store unit and fuel in an area where fuel
S
vapors cannot reach sparks oropen flames
from water heaters, electric motors or
switches, furnaces, etc.
Store unit so line limiter cannot accidentally
S
cause injury. Unit can be hung by the tube.
Store the unit out of the reach of children.
S

SPECIALNOTICE:
vibrations through prolonged use of gasoline
powered hand tools could cause blood vessel
or nerve damage in the fingers, hands, and
joints of people prone to circulation disorders
or abnormal swellings. Prolonged use in cold
weather has been linked to blood vessel
damage in otherwise healthy people.If
symptoms occur such as numbness, pain,
loss of strength, change in skin color or
texture, or loss offeeling in the fingers, hands,
or joints, discontinue the use of this tool and
seek medical attention.An anti--vibration
system does not guarantee the avoidance of
these problems. Users who operate power
tools on a continual and regular basis must
monitor closely their physical condition and
the condition of this tool.

FUEL YOUR UNIT
This engine is certified to operate on
unleaded gasoline. Gasoline must be mixed
with a good quality 2--cycle air-- cooled engine
oil designed to be mixed at a ratio of 40:1.
Poulan/WeedEaterbrandoilis
recommended. (A 40:1 ratio is obtained by
mixing 3.2 ounces of oil with 1 gallon of
unleaded gasoline). When mixing fuel follow
the instructions printed on the container.
Always read and follow the safety rules under
FUEL SAFETY.

REPLACING THE LINE
Remove spool by firmly pulling on tap
S
button.
Clean entire surface of hub and spool.
S
Replace with pre--wound spool, or cut a
S
length of 18 feet of .065” (1.6 mm) diameter
Weed Eater!brand line. Never use wire,
rope, string, etc., which can break off and
become a dangerous missile.
Insert one end of line about 1/2 inch (1 cm)
S
into the small hole on the inside of the spool.
Wind line evenly and tightly onto spool.
S
Wind in the direction of the arrow on the
spool.
Push the line into the notch, leaving 3 to 5
S
inches ( 7 -- 12 cm) unwound.
Insert the line into the exit hole in the hub as
S
shown in the illustration.
Align the notch with the line exit hole.
S
Push spool into hub until it snaps into place.
S
Pull the line extending outside of the hub to
S
release it from the notch.

CARBURETOR ADJUSTMENTS
Your carburetor is equipped with limiter caps.
Adjusting the carburetor is a complicated
task. We recommend that you take your unit
to an Authorized Service Dealer. Damage will
occur if you turn the needles beyond the
limiter stops.
IGNITION TIMING
The ignition timing is fixed, non--adjustable.
SPARK PLUG
Replace the spark plug yearly using a
Champion RCJ--8Y plug. Spark plug gap is
.025”.
